自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(52)
  • 收藏
  • 关注

转载 CMake简介,打包so文件,编译实际项目 用valgrind测内存情况

2019独角兽企业重金招聘Python工程师标准>>> ...

2019-03-28 23:11:00 884

转载 【蜕变之路】第35天 Xshell 6 (2019年3月25日)

Hello,大家好!我是程序员阿飞!今天给大家分享一款软件:Xshell 6!1、Xshell是一个强大的安全终端模拟软件,它主要是通过互联网远程访问不同系统的服务器,从而达到远程控制终端的目的。除此之外,它还有丰富的外观配色方案以及样式选择。 2、下载地址:https://www.netsarang.com/zh/free-for-home-s...

2019-03-28 15:29:27 103

转载 26_多线程_第26天(Thread、线程创建、线程池)

今日内容介绍1、多线程2、线程池01进程概念A:进程概念a:进程:进程指正在运行的程序。确切的来说,当一个程序进入内存运行,即变成一个进程,进程是处于运行过程中的程序,并且具有一定独立功能。02线程的概念A:线程的概念a:线程:线程是进程中的一个执行单元(执行路径),负责当前进程中程序的执行,一个进程中至少有一个线程。一个进程中是可以有多个线程的,这...

2019-03-28 15:09:00 54

原创 大众汽车宣布联手AWS开发汽车工业云

3月27日,大众汽车集团的官方博客上发表博文,宣布大众汽车将联手AWS共同开发大众汽车工业云,连接并整合122个工厂、机器和系统的数据,从而改进生产系统并优化流程。这将为大众汽车的生产过程优化创造新的前景,并使工厂的生产率得到显着提高。根据博客中的信息,大众汽车和AWS达成的合作是一项为期多年的全球协议,该工业云将为实现大众的生产率目标创造必要的先决条件。从长远来看,大众汽车集团的全球供应链也可以...

2019-03-28 11:15:52 94

转载 为你的爬虫添加 IP 池反反爬策略

最近发现自己之前爬的某个网站更换了新的网页设计,于是重写了爬虫,在测试的时候突然被封了 IP,虽然说一般网站都不是永久封 IP,但是等不了的我还是尝试用 IP 池来突破该网站的反爬。而就在我测试爬下来的 IP 能不能使用的时候,某提供 IP 池的网站也把我的 IP 封了!想不到现在的反爬策略已经如此激进。开始之前首先要清楚一些基本的网络状态号。...

2019-03-28 09:03:08 124

转载 Kick Start 2019 - Round A A.Training 题解

题意n个数中选出一组K个数,要求这一组数中所有数与这组数中最大值的差之和最小。思路很容易想到排序构造单调性,很容易想到利用前缀和降低复杂度。把题意翻译成数学语言就是:$\sum_{j=i}^{i+K-1}a[i] - a[j] $$=K*a[i] -\sum_{j=i}^{i+K-1}a[j]$$=K*a[i]-(s[i+K-1]-s[i-1])​$化简式子之后就可...

2019-03-28 00:37:00 105

转载 面向对象课程第一次总结性博客作业

第一次作业设计思路  类结构建立两个类:Polymonial与Exec。Exec类中有main方法,负责创建Polymonial类的实例并控制Ploymonial进行表达式的读入、求导与打印。Polymonial类中包含内部类Term,每个Term类的实例代表表达式的一个项,其中包含coefficient与index成员,分别代表项的系数和指数。Polymonial中含...

2019-03-27 20:21:00 93

转载 Spring boot的执行过程

2019独角兽企业重金招聘Python工程师标准>>> ...

2019-03-27 16:35:00 2910

转载 微信小程序onLaunch、onLoad执行生命周期

原文转载自:微信小程序onLaunch、onLoad执行生命周期1、需求:先执行App的onLaunch添加验证权限等,再执行Page里的onLoad。2、问题:还没有等onLaunch执行完成,onLoad就已经开始执行了。3、解决办法:定义回调函数。4、具体实现:Page页面判断一下当前app.globalData.employld是否有值,如果没有(第一次)定义一个app方法...

2019-03-27 11:13:00 1385

转载 curl发送请求

为什么80%的码农都做不了架构师?>>> ...

2019-03-26 15:38:00 212

转载 kettle demo9 调用JAVA代码

2019独角兽企业重金招聘Python工程师标准>>> ...

2019-03-26 14:52:00 1313

转载 新手入职软件工程师,必备“3”个测试技能-分享送给你!

很多人现在萌新,或者刚入行的没有经历过这种工作,刚入职的小白就会说,刚一入职老板就会他让写,测试计划 ,测试报告等。但是这个东西我压根就没了解系统业务或者说我根本不了解这个流程系统是怎么样的,怎么去测 ,他就让我去写,所以我的压力很大的,有没有一个什么方法,去解决这个问题。其实说穿了就是这么一个原因。你呢提前就没有对这个系统做一个需求分析,那么在这样的一个工作中就会有些顾虑,说:我万一写需求分析的...

2019-03-25 16:37:45 412

转载 DBUtils的使用之ResultSetHandler的实现类

1.1.1 ArrayHandler和ArrayListHandler1.1.1.1 ArrayHandler将一条记录封装到一个数组当中。这个数组应该是Object[]。1.1.1.2 ArrayListHandler将多条记录封装到一个装有Object[]的List集合中。转载于:https://blog.51cto.com/13587708/2368693...

2019-03-25 15:23:54 107

转载 一个价格,两份大礼!Mockplus X MindManager限时联合大促

3月暖春,阳光明媚了,工作量也伴随气温回升了,面对那么多的tasks,效率提升已经迫在眉睫。为了更好的服务产品设计,为各位产品经理、UI设计师、UX设计师等带来更快更简单的设计解决方案,Mockplus联合MindManager为大家带来了春季超值终身版优惠活动!本次的优惠,直接、干脆、简单、直接降价498元!也就是说,原价1497元的超值产品经理工具套装,现在只需999元!一份价格,两份大礼!戳...

2019-03-25 10:54:22 63

转载 白话解析分布式系统,小白也能看懂

西方诗歌有云,无人是孤岛,你我心相系。今天,这句话同样适用于计算机。我们身边的服务器,个人电脑以及数据存储一直都在彼此通信。其实,我们每天使用的(和在开发的)应用和服务也都是构成完整系统的计算元素,彼此进行着交互,尽管很多时候我们感知不到。对这些系统及其运行原理的研究属于分布式计算的一部分,而分布式计算又是分布式系统的核心所在。一方面,我们可以把分布式系统看作计算机科学的扩展或继续,它通常涉及问...

2019-03-24 11:51:29 52

转载 linux关闭防火墙

关闭防火墙:iptables -I INPUT -p tcp --dport 8889 -j ACCEPT 其中8889为要关闭的端口号转载于:https://www.cnblogs.com/long757747969/p/10585450.html

2019-03-23 20:35:00 33

转载 关于css兼容性问题及一些常见问题汇总

目前主流浏览器的兼容性做的都比较好了,本文主要针对IE6,7的不兼容问题进行解决。1.圆盘时钟有浮动存在时,计算一定要精确,不要让内容的宽高超出我们所设置的宽高,IE6下,内容会撑开设置好的高度。解决方法:给对应的父级加overflow:hidden;但是会有部分被隐藏掉,最好是精确计算宽高再设定eg:(ie会撑开)XML/HTML Code复制内容到剪贴板<st...

2019-03-23 16:14:00 108

转载 办公技巧分享:PDF怎么更换背景

  办公文件有很多种,相信大家在工作中都遇到过PDF文件了吧,以前我们使用的文件都是Word、Excel还有TXT,现在多了一种文件类型PDF文件,PDF文件能够更好的阅读但PDF文件的编辑就没有Word文档那么简单了,今天小编就来跟大家分享一下在办公中遇到需要更换PDF背景的方法吧。  操作软件:迅捷PDF编辑器https://pc.qq.com/detail/7/deta...

2019-03-22 14:58:32 55

转载 浅析:搜索引擎如何排名一个页面?

我们每天都在思考,如何将自己的关键词排名提升到百度首页,但我们几乎从来没有静下来思考,搜索引擎是如何排名一个页面?这就是为什么,有的SEO人员,看到明明是“SEO垃圾页面”:①标题冗长,堆积关键词。②URL非标准化,动态参数众多,常常产生死链接。③大量站内锚文本链接,并且重复多个关键词。从专业SEO优化的角度来看,没有任何一项网站设置...

2019-03-22 08:49:02 103

转载 美亚排名超高的Docker入门书,不止简单易懂

在美国亚马逊,有一本书的影响力超高的Docker入门书,在操作系统分类中排行第一,超越了众多实力派Docker书,众多五星好评。也许你有所耳闻,这本书就是《深入浅出Docker》。这是一本关于Docker的图书。这本书的宗旨是从零开始学习Docker,因此你无须任何前置知识储备。如果你对Docker感兴趣,希望了解Docker工作原理以及如何正确使用Docker,则本书适合你。同时本书也可作为Do...

2019-03-22 02:59:54 176

转载 小数点保留n位有效数字

char *psf = "183.0000000000000001"; char chBuff[128]; sprintf(chBuff, "%.2lf", atof(psf)); double fi = atof(chBuff);转载于:https://www.cnblogs.com/haiyang21/p/10571740.html

2019-03-21 15:00:00 497

转载 BZOJ2561最小生成树——最小割

题目描述 给定一个边带正权的连通无向图G=(V,E),其中N=|V|,M=|E|,N个点从1到N依次编号,给定三个正整数u,v,和L (u≠v),假设现在加入一条边权为L的边(u,v),那么需要删掉最少多少条边,才能够使得这条边既可能出现在最小生成树上,也可能出现在最大生成树上?输入第一行包含用空格隔开的两个整数,分别为N和M;接下来M行,每行包含三个正整数u,v和w表示图...

2019-03-21 11:25:00 81

转载 计算机图形学之矩阵变换

重点是理解矩阵的含义:矩阵其实是一种坐标系的转换理解矩阵的几何功能:矩阵是一种线性变换(线段变换后仍是线段,并且原点不会改变)矩阵是一种映射,映射可以是一对一,也可以是一对多矩阵是一种空间变换,每一种矩阵都是有本身的几何意义,而不是单纯的数字组合理解矩阵的形式含义(矩阵在左,向量在右):方阵满秩,是进行当前空间的坐标变换,不会进行维度的升高和降低M×N(M>N),这种矩阵...

2019-03-21 01:49:24 814

转载 vue-cli3.0跨域(前后端设置方法)

1.后端设置跨域方法服务器端指定请求头中的Access-Control-Allow-Origin字段即可。2.前端设置跨域的方法注意:如果后端规定了post发送数据的格式为Form,在请求里加个header,'Content-Type':'application/x-www-form-urlencoded' (一般不需要设)例如:const service = axios.create({ ...

2019-03-20 07:22:09 799

转载 python编译pyc工程--导包问题解决

利用python 编译工程,生产pyc文件pyc文件好处:是一种二进制机器码,并且隐藏了源文件代码,但是有和py文件一样的功能(可以理解为效果一样) 所以可以将代码隐藏,便于商业价值,保护代码隐私还能和py文件一样可运行import compileallcompileall.compile_dir(r'/path')所以...

2019-03-19 21:46:00 100

转载 写给年轻程序员的10点启示

这是一个读书笔记正确的认识自己我更愿意用技匠这个词来形容程序员。程序员应该不断追求更高技术,并有着自己产品梦的工匠比一般人更加努力你周围的那些天才程序员,只是在你没看到的时间花了更多时间工作或者学习而已。当你也坚持这么做时,你也会变得和他们一样优秀。适时建立个人权威习惯听命于人,缺少自己的观点和主张,久而久之就成了那个在他人眼中可有可无的平庸之人。应该选择合适的时机...

2019-03-19 13:27:25 390

转载 BATJ面试必会|Jvm 虚拟机篇

目录一、运行时数据区域程序计数器Java 虚拟机栈本地方法栈堆方法区运行时常量池直接内存二、垃圾收集判断一个对象是否可被回收引用类型垃圾收集算法垃圾收集器三、内存分配与回收策略Minor GC 和 Full GC内存分配策略Full GC 的触发条件四、类加载机制类的生命周期类加载过程类初始化时机类与类加载器类加载器分类双亲委派模型自定义类加载器实现一、运行时数据区域程序计数器记录正在执行的虚拟机...

2019-03-19 13:07:27 73

转载 思科接口配置

如果要给接口配置辅助地址使用参数secondaryip address 192.168.1.1 255.255.255.0 secondary不建议配置多个ip地址,这会导致路由运行效率低下需要注意的是:思科所有交换机端口默认都已启用而所有路由器端口默认都被禁用管道输出限定符,在冗长输出中迅速找出目标串行接口(serial)通常串行端口连接到CSU/DSU设备,由这种设备提供时...

2019-03-18 23:26:27 2812

原创 Google 如何设计与构建超大规模的软件系统

导读:最近,在谷歌工作近十年的高级软件工程师Onufry,以Brog为例,讲解了Google 这样的大公司里如何设计与建造超大规模的软件系统。Borg 是谷歌设计的一个集群管理器,它负责对来自于几千个应用程序所提交的 job 进行接收、调试、启动、停止、重启和监控,这些 job 将用于不同的服务,运行在不同数量的集群中,每个集群各自都可包含最多几万台服务器。Borg 的目的是让开发者能够不必操心资...

2019-03-18 17:25:06 63

转载 event loop,宏任务和微任务

参考文章:JavaScript 运行机制详解:再谈Event LoopTasks, microtasks, queues and schedules彻底弄懂 JavaScript 执行机制!!!宏任务按顺序执行,且浏览器在每个宏任务之间渲染页面所有微任务也按顺序执行,且在以下场景会立即执行所有微任务:每个回调之后且js执行栈中为空。每个宏任务结束后。macro-task(...

2019-03-18 07:59:39 55

转载 06----Mock.setup()

1.Mock.setup(settings)Mock.setup( settings )配置拦截 Ajax 请求时的行为。支持的配置项有:timeout指定被拦截的 Ajax 请求的响应时间,单位是毫秒。值可以是正整数,例如400,表示 400 毫秒 后才会返回响应内容;也可以是横杠'-'风格的字符串,例如'200-600',表示响应时间介于 200 和 600 毫秒之间。默认...

2019-03-17 15:59:00 688

转载 Java基础面试知识点总结

本文主要是我最近复习Java基础原理过程中写的Java基础学习总结。Java的知识点其实非常多,并且有些知识点比较难以理解,有时候我们自以为理解了某些内容,其实可能只是停留在表面上,没有理解其底层实现原理。纸上得来终觉浅,绝知此事要躬行。笔者之前对每部分的内容 对做了比较深入的学习以及代码实现,基本上比较全面地讲述了每一个Java基础知识点,当然可能有些遗漏和错误,还请读者指正。Java基础学...

2019-03-17 10:52:07 38

转载 04结构体学习

结构体定义结构体变量主要有以下三种方法:数组:存储空间必须连续;链表:存储空间不必连续,相比数组要浪费空间,因为它需要存下一个元素的地址,但是插入和删除比较方便(不用移动其他元素);同时如果是单向链表也有一个问题,   如果想知道一个元素的前一个元素,则不能做到,单向链表必须从头向后访问,顺序访问。...

2019-03-16 20:21:00 42

转载 baiduMap & MapV 简单demo

看到 MapV 的一个demo 的底图比较好看,练练手MapV demos:https://mapv.baidu.com/examples/参考的demo:https://mapv.baidu.com/examples/#baidu-map-polyline-time.html需要注册一个百度地图密钥:http://lbsyun.baidu.com/index.php?title=js...

2019-03-16 11:14:00 325

原创 MongoDB主动撤回SSPL的开源许可申请

2018年10月,MongoDB将其开源协议更换为SSPL,虽然在当时引起了很大的争议,但是MongoDB始终坚信SSPL符合符合开源计划的批准标准,并向Open Source Initiative (以下简称OSI)提交了申请。不过,近日MongoDB首席技术官兼联合创始人Eliot Horowitz宣布从OSI的批准程序中撤回SSPL软件许可证。当初MongoDB推出新的开源协议SSPL的主要...

2019-03-15 17:12:37 45

转载 C语言const的用法详解,C语言常量定义详解

有时候我们希望定义这样一种变量,它的值不能被改变,在整个作用域中都保持固定。例如,用一个变量来表示班级的最大人数,或者表示缓冲区的大小。为了满足这一要求,可以使用const关键字对变量加以限定:const int MaxNum = 100; //班级的最大人数这样 MaxNum 的值就不能被修改了,任何对 MaxNum 赋值的行为都将引发错误:MaxNum = ...

2019-03-13 08:38:00 102

转载 Ubuntu git 与 gitlab 关联

1)安装 sudo apt-get install git2)配置git:git config --global user.name “Your name”git config --global user.email “Your email”user.name和user.email在git bash里通过git命令可以查看查看配置信息3)创建版本库目录:...

2019-03-12 21:15:00 91

转载 746. 使用最小花费爬楼梯

数组的每个索引做为一个阶梯,第i个阶梯对应着一个非负数的体力花费值cost[i](索引从0开始)。每当你爬上一个阶梯你都要花费对应的体力花费值,然后你可以选择继续爬一个阶梯或者爬两个阶梯。您需要找到达到楼层顶部的最低花费。在开始时,你可以选择从索引为 0 或 1 的元素作为初始阶梯。示例1:输入: cost = [10, 15, 20]输出: 15解释: 最低花费是从...

2019-03-12 20:51:00 39

转载 10套好用的前端框架、设计组件库推荐

资源 | 10套好用的前端框架、设计组件库推荐原创文章分类:规范/资料版权: 保留作者信息 禁止商业使用 修改作品禁止更改版权信息12962595002018-02-18 63.7。Web、Mobile、和小程序。Image titleNo.1 Ant Design UI 框架官网地址:ant.design体验地址:xcloud...

2019-03-12 18:12:45 211

原创 携程再爆大数据杀熟,携程致歉信:程序 bug 已紧急修复,将赔偿用户

3月10日,前360移动搜索负责人@陈利人在一篇名为《携程的牌坊塌了》的文章中爆料,日前在携程购买了一张机票,总价为17548元;当他发现没有选择报销凭证退回重选时,提示已无票,重新搜索价格变成了18987元。而在海航官网同样的票价只需16890元。文章再一次将商家大数据杀熟的问题带到讨论中心,到3月11日携程问题已经上了微博热搜。携程在3月11日发布了致歉信。致歉信中携程方面表示,“二次支付显示...

2019-03-11 15:25:36 93

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除